A magnitude 5.2 earthquake struck 38 kilometers NNE of Ruteng, Indonesia, early this morning, according to the United States Geological Survey (USGS). The event was felt locally but no injuries or significant damage have been confirmed so far. Local authorities are conducting assessments and monitoring the situation.

The earthquake occurred at approximately early morning hours, with the USGS registering it at magnitude 5.2. You can see similar recent events in Vanuatu or Indonesia. The tremor was centered 38 km north-northeast of Ruteng, a town in Indonesia’s East Nusa Tenggara province. Initial reports suggest that residents experienced shaking, but there are no confirmed reports of injuries or major structural damage as of now.

Local officials from the region have stated they are assessing the situation and coordinating with disaster response teams. The Indonesian Meteorology, Climatology, and Geophysical Agency (BMKG) has issued a warning for aftershocks, which could follow the initial quake. No tsunami warning has been issued at this time.

Implications for Local Safety and Preparedness

This earthquake highlights the ongoing seismic activity in Indonesia, a country situated on the Pacific Ring of Fire. While the magnitude is moderate, such events can cause structural damage and pose risks to communities if aftershocks occur or if buildings are not earthquake-resistant. The event underscores the importance of preparedness and rapid response measures in the region.

Recent Seismic Activity in the Region

Indonesia frequently experiences earthquakes due to its location along tectonic plate boundaries. The region around Ruteng has seen several tremors in recent years, though this magnitude 5.2 event is among the more significant in recent months. Historically, Indonesia has faced devastating earthquakes, making ongoing monitoring and preparedness essential.

USGS and BMKG continue to monitor seismic activity in the area, with authorities urging residents to stay alert for potential aftershocks and follow safety protocols.
